Aerodynamic Thermal Breakup Droplet Ionization in Mass Spectrometric Drug Analysis
Viktor V Pervukhin1, Dmitriy G Sheven1
1Nikolaev Institute of Inorganic Chemistry of SB RAS, 3, Academy Lavrentieva Avenue, 630090 Novosibirsk, Russia.
Abstract:
Aerodynamic thermal breakup droplet ionization (ATBDI) in mass spectrometric drug analysis is considered. Cocaine, heroin, and the main alkaloids of opium (morphine, codeine, papaverine) were chosen as the test compounds. The principles of ATBDI ionization are discussed. The dependences of the intensities of the peaks of the target compounds on temperature during ATBDI ionization are also considered. In some cases, a comparison of ATBDI ionization with electrospray ionization (ESI) was performed. In addition, a comparison of methods is demonstrated by the analysis of confiscated opium that was provided by the local police department. Five major alkaloids are found in opium: morphine, codeine, thebaine, papaverine, and narcotine.
